Strong close to select sale

WS’s solid Select Sale pace was maintained right through to the end of the session this afternoon. The Matamata farm saved the best until last when their Savabeel colt was knocked down to Hong Kong interests for $125,000.

He is a half-brother to five winners, including the Listed New Zealand St Leger winner Ritzy Lady. Their dam is the Centaine mare Ever Clever, who is a half-sister to the South African Group Three winner Hancock Park, the Listed Champagne Stakes winner Playful Fingers and the Listed Debutante Stakes winner and Group One performer Clever Zoe.

Four lots earlier, WS had been rewarded with $115,000 for a smart son of Pins from the Danasinga mare Etoile Centieme. She has already produced the Listed Widden Stakes winner Delta Girl and the current fasmily of the Gr 2 Cal Isuzu Stakes winner Diademe and the Gr 1 Thorndon Mile placegetter Sacred Star. He was purchased by Cambridge agent Michael Wallace.

Meanwhile, Paco Boy’s popularity continued with Collett Racing Stables paying $34,000 for a colt out of the Anabaa mare Chilled Out while Murray Baker was again in the market for the stock of Savabeel. He paid $27,000 for the filly out of a sister to the stakes winner and Group One performer Raid.
